Transaction 2ac14660241c3021242be27549b24706be91c9dc43e021443b3a77fd2eb4707a

3 Input
2 Outputs
  • 2ac14660241c3021242be27549b24706be91c9dc43e021443b3a77fd2eb4707a:0
  • value  24098609
    address  38B7R9o2zuPrkR3AcoWk9h5XoH3vRbSWAR
  • 2ac14660241c3021242be27549b24706be91c9dc43e021443b3a77fd2eb4707a:1
  • value  10246280
    address  35dB3p3qhsitW4Kb81AubqfKfR6BWDHKrY